CSD18563Q5A: Spice model for spectre in Cadence Virtuoso

Part Number: CSD18563Q5A

Hi !

I am unable to simulate the CSD18563Q5A spice model (CSD18563Q5A.lib) available online. I am using the spectre simulator in Cadence Virtuoso's Analog design Environment (ADE).

Receive the following errors while simulating,

Warning from spectre in `cgs', during circuit read-in.
    WARNING (SFE-1772): "./CSD18563Q5A.lib" 107: Found an unquoted ambiguous expression that contains the `*' character. Therefore, the part of the expression after `{-1e15*v' will be treated as a comment.
Warning from spectre in `cgd', during circuit read-in.
    WARNING (SFE-1772): "./CSD18563Q5A.lib" 179: Found an unquoted ambiguous expression that contains the `*' character. Therefore, the part of the expression after `{-1e15*v' will be treated as a comment.
Warning from spectre in `cds', during circuit read-in.
    WARNING (SFE-1772): "./CSD18563Q5A.lib" 251: Found an unquoted ambiguous expression that contains the `*' character. Therefore, the part of the expression after `{-1e15*v' will be treated as a comment.
Error found by spectre in `CSD18563Q5A', during circuit read-in.
    ERROR (SFE-874): "./CSD18563Q5A.lib" 255: 21: Unexpected numeric value "11.00e-3". Expected end of file or end of line. Cannot run the simulation because of syntax error. Correct the error and rerun the simulation.
    ERROR (SFE-874): "./CSD18563Q5A.lib" 256: 21: Unexpected numeric value "5.0e-5". Expected end of file or end of line. Cannot run the simulation because of syntax error. Correct the error and rerun the simulation.

Can you please share a spectre compliant spice/spectre model ?
